My family was really craving Naengmyeon so we all went for lunch. They offer two types of naengmyeon which is mul (water) or bibim (mixing). The mul naengmyeon is noodles in an ice slushy or broth with crushed ice. The bibim is more saucy and has the broth on the side. I personally prefer the bibim in terms of flavor wise since it won't be as diluted in the broth. They also give you extra vinegar and mustard to add to your broth as well. The mul naengmyeon but good but somehow I felt something was missing. They offer a combo where you get one choice of meat and a naengmyeon. We got the kalbi and spicy pork. The kalbi had a great flavor and was soft. The spicy pork was soft but was a little too salty with the sauce. Customer service wise, it was not great.
